From TfGM meeting notes

1 Howards Travel and Omega Busways
New commercial service
operating between
Manchester, Fairfield Street
and Altrincham via Princess
Parkway and Manchester
Airport (4 journeys 7 days
operation/4 journeys
Monday to Friday).

From Manchester the
service will operate at the
following times:
Daily 06:40 & 17:30
Monday to Friday 07:35 &
08:00
and

From Altrincham, Sunbank
Lane
Daily 05:10 & 18:00
Monday to Friday 18:15 &
19:00
